Dear future husband,

I hope this letter finds you well and that in this moment, you are thinking about me too.

I have waited all my life to find you, and each time I think I have found you and find out it’s not you, my heart breaks a little.

If I were to count all the broken pieces over the years, I would never have the time to find you.

That being said, I have noticed where I have always gone wrong. See, I have dreamt about you, since I was a little girl, what you look like, what your hair and eyes look like, your body, your feet, your clothes, everything, I have designed you in my head so you meet all the standards and all my needs, but I have to come to learn that sometimes, it is wise to acknowledge that this is really just my fantasy.

In my head, you have beautiful brown eyes and well-cut hair, a well-built body that is to die for, very nicely tailored clothes and feet that smell like vanilla, even after a long long day in dirty boots.

In my head, you smile at me and sweep me off my feet, you take my breath away, and you never make me angry, my own Ken doll.

In my head, you agree with well, everything I say and you make me feel all so important like i could never do any wrong.

In my head, you are strong and fearless and Hot, like Thor.

In my head, I am you are Aphrodite

We have that Romeo and Juliet kind of love, minus the tragic death and the bloody mess.

Then I wake up and take a breath, and start over.

See, we all want our perfect man, our knight in shining armour.

But is there such a thing as a perfect man?

Or do we just meet the man that meets all those things "in our heads" in ways that we just never expected, I don’t mean a compromise, I mean the beauty in the man and the relationship we find that is just so unexpected.

Let’s be honest, Waiting for Mr. Right or Mr. Perfect to show up is simply another aspect of a fantasy we all live.

Your perfect man is probably the one you expect the least, or the next guy you meet, or the old friend you've known for way too long, or your crush, a guy next door, who knows, and honestly, should we really care that much?

I will tell you this,though, he is there, maybe you've met him, maybe you're about to, all in all, you will meet him.
